psd835g2 STMicroelectronics, psd835g2 Datasheet - Page 62

no-image

psd835g2

Manufacturer Part Number
psd835g2
Description
Configurable Memory System On A Chip For 8-bit Microcontrollers
Manufacturer
STMicroelectronics
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
PSD835G2
Manufacturer:
ST
0
Part Number:
psd835g2-12U
Manufacturer:
ST
0
Part Number:
psd835g2-12UI
Manufacturer:
ST
0
Part Number:
psd835g2-70U
Manufacturer:
ON
Quantity:
2 100
Part Number:
psd835g2-70U
Manufacturer:
STMicroelectronics
Quantity:
10 000
Part Number:
psd835g2-70U
Manufacturer:
ST
Quantity:
20 000
Part Number:
psd835g2-70U/90U
Manufacturer:
ST
0
Part Number:
psd835g2-90U
Manufacturer:
TRIQUINT
Quantity:
22
Part Number:
psd835g2-90U
Manufacturer:
ST
Quantity:
20 000
Part Number:
psd835g2-90UI
Manufacturer:
ST
Quantity:
201
Part Number:
psd835g2V-12UI
Manufacturer:
INFINEON
Quantity:
3 392
PLDs
15.9
62/120
Input macrocells (IMC)
The CPLD has 24 input macrocells (IMC), one for each pin on ports A, B, and C. The
architecture of the input macrocells (IMC) is shown in
are individually configurable, and can be used as a latch, register, or to pass incoming port
signals prior to driving them onto the PLD input bus. The outputs of the input macrocells
(IMC) can be read by the MCU through the internal data bus.
The enable for the latch and clock for the register are driven by a multiplexer whose inputs
are a product term from the CPLD AND Array or the MCU Address Strobe (ALE/AS). Each
product term output is used to latch or clock four input macrocells (IMC). port inputs 3-0 can
be controlled by one product term and 7-4 by another.
Configurations for the input macrocells (IMC) are specified by PSDsoft. Outputs of the input
macrocells (IMC) can be read by the MCU via the IMC buffer. See
Input macrocells (IMC) can use Address Strobe (ALE/AS, PD0) to latch address bits higher
than A15. Any latched addresses are routed to the PLDs as inputs.
Input macrocells (IMC) are particularly useful with handshaking communication applications
where two processors pass data back and forth through a common mailbox.
shows a typical configuration where the Master MCU writes to the port A Data Out register.
This, in turn, can be read by the Slave MCU via the activation of the “Slave-Read” output
enable product term.
The Slave can also write to the port A input macrocells (IMC) and the Master can then read
the input macrocells (IMC) directly.
Note that the “Slave-Read” and “Slave-Wr” signals are product terms that are derived from
the Slave MCU inputs Read Strobe (RD, CNTL1), Write Strobe (WR, CNTL0), and
Slave_CS.
Figure
16. The input macrocells (IMC)
Section 17: I/O
Figure 17
PSD835G2
ports.

Related parts for psd835g2